Transaction 28022ae995ceb79c7f764f0631deaf9720d94c4161287921c90fe8b74fcd9b8d

1 Input
1 Outputs
  • 28022ae995ceb79c7f764f0631deaf9720d94c4161287921c90fe8b74fcd9b8d:0
  • value  47399301
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G